Heads up: if the Lintrock baseline file in the Quarrow repo drifts from main, CI fails with a "stale baseline" error even when the code is fine. Quick fix is to regenerate the baseline on a clean checkout and re-push. If a customer build is blocked, confirm the failing run matches the token below before escalating.

build token for yadug-yagag: htk21_c863c33eb8b82c0c9c152

**Handover: Marrowgate tile prefetcher**

New folks: the prefetcher warms tiles ahead of the viewport based on pan velocity. Don't touch the concurrency cap without checking render-farm load first. Queue backlog over ten minutes means something upstream is stuck. Everything important lives in one config. Current production values are:

service settings:
FRAMIR_LOG_LEVEL=debug
FRAMIR_METRICS_HOST=metrics.framir.tolvaqcorp.corp
FRAMIR_POOL_SIZE=16

Context: Ardenfell line margins slipped three points over two quarters. Drivers: input steel costs, aggressive discounting at the Westmoor branch, and a stale price book. Proposal: uplift list prices four percent, tighten discount authority to regional level, sunset the two lowest-margin SKUs. Risk: volume loss at Halverton accounts, estimated under two percent. Decision requested at Thursday's review. Modelling assumptions are in the appendix pack. The commercial reasoning leadership wants kept close is noted directly below.

board note of tajop-yajof: The finance team signed off on a budget of $77.6 million for Project Pramir.

## Changelog — Formulor v2.4

Heads up, new folks: we renamed `FORMULA_EXEC_MODE` to `FORMULA_SANDBOX_MODE`. Old name was confusing because it sounded like it controlled threading — it doesn't. It decides whether user-supplied formulas run in the Quarrel sandbox (always say yes in prod). The old key still works until v2.6, then it's gone, so update your local env now. The sandbox also needs a signing secret to verify compiled formula bundles. Add this line to your `.env`, right after the mode setting:

env line for yahaf-kageg: VAULT_KEY5=978f5